On October 20, Beijing time, the Bucks held a championship ring awarding ceremony. Robinson exclusively reveals the composition and significance of this ring.

The ring has 50 diamonds on the front, symbolizing that the last time the buck won the title was 50 years ago (1971). The 16 jewels represent 16 playoff victories, and a total of 306 diamonds symbolize the total number of victories achieved under the current boss. The additional 16 gems on the side represent the 16 division titles the Bucks have won in history.
On one side of the Bucks ring is bucks' slogan, FEAR THE DEER, the player's name, the player's number, while on the other side is Bucks in 6, representing the Bucks in 6 games, as well as the Bucks' score for each round of the playoffs and the logo of the 2021 championship.
One of the innovations of the Bucks championship ring is that it can also be turned into a necklace, and the QR code inside the ring tells the story of the Bucks' championship experience. For this championship ring. The ring manufacturer said: "We wanted to create a multifunctional ring, a ring that the players talk about. Every time we make a ring, we try to tell a story. ”
